Today marks the second anniversary of the war in Sudan which has claimed more than 150,000 lives. The United Nations has called it the world's worst humanitarian crisis. Around 12 million people have been forced to flee their homes since the Sudanese Armed Forces (SAF) and a powerful paramilitary group, the Rapid Support Forces (RSF), began a vicious struggle for power in April 2023.

A High Court judge has described Enoch Burke as behaving like an "unruly schoolboy" and awarded costs against him in proceedings over his unpaid fines. Gardaí had to remove Enoch Burke's mother Martina and sister Ammi Burke from the courtroom during today's proceedings.

An Garda Síochána has said it will work with the local coroner in Co Monaghan to correctly identify the human remains exhumed last year as part of the search for the burial place of Joe Lynskey. The Independent Commission for the Location of Victims' Remains (ICLVR) confirmed the human remains are not Mr Lynskey, who was abducted and murdered by the IRA more than 50 years ago.

The High Court has appointed a receiver to collect unpaid fines from the salary of Enoch Burke which amount to almost €80,000. An order was also granted to freeze Mr Burke's bank account to try and retrieve the money owed. Enoch Burke was not in court for the hearing today. His brother Isaac Burke was found in contempt of court for interrupting the judge during the hearing but purged his contempt minutes later by remaining silent as requested by Mr Justice David Nolan.
